Это перевод страницы документации с английского языка. Помогите нам сделать его лучше.

1 E-mail

Обзор

Для настройки e-mail каналом отправки сообщений вам необходимо настроить e-mail способом оповещений и назначить соответствующие адреса пользователям.

Несколько оповещений по одному событию группируются вместе в одной ветке e-mail сообщений.

Настройка

Для настройки e-mail способом оповещений:

  • Перейдите в Оповещения → Способы оповещений
  • Нажмите на Создать способ оповещения (или нажмите на Email в списке с уже добавленными способами оповещений).

Вкладка Способ оповещения содержит общие атрибуты способа оповещения:

Все обязательные поля ввода отмечены красной звёздочкой.

Следующие поля уникальны для e-mail способов оповещений:

Параметр Описание
Поставщик почты Выберите поставщика услуг электронной почты: Generic SMTP, Gmail, Gmail relay, Office365 или Office365 relay.
Если выбрать варианты, относящиеся к Gmail/Office365, необходимо только указать адрес e-mail и пароль отправителя; для вариантов SMTP сервер, Порт SMTP сервера, SMTP helo и Безопасность подключения Zabbix укажет значения автоматически. См. также: Автоматизация способов оповещений Gmail/Office365.
SMTP сервер Укажите SMTP сервер для обработки исходящих сообщений.
Это поле доступно, если в качестве поставщика услуг электронной почты выбрано Generic SMTP.
Порт SMTP сервера Укажите номер порта SMTP сервера для обработки исходящих сообщений.
Это поле доступно, если в качестве поставщика услуг электронной почты выбрано Generic SMTP.
Email Адрес, указанный здесь, будет использован как адрес От в отправленных сообщениях.
Использование отображения имени отправителя (например, "Zabbix_info" в Zabbix_info <[email protected]> на снимке экрана выше) с фактическим e-mail адресом поддерживается с Zabbix 2.2.
Есть некоторые ограничения на отображение имени e-mail адресов в Zabbix по сравнению с тем, что допускается по RFC 5322, как иллюстрировано в примерах:
Корректные примеры:
[email protected] (только e-mail адрес, нет нужды использовать угловые скобки)
Zabbix_info <[email protected]> (отображаемое имя и e-mail адрес в угловых скобках)
∑Ω-monitoring <[email protected]> (символы UTF-8 в имени)
Ошибочные примеры:
Zabbix HQ [email protected] (отображаемое имя присутствует, но нет угловых скобок вокруг e-mail адреса)
"Zabbix\@\<H(comment)Q\>" <[email protected]> (хотя допустимо с точки зрения RFC 5322, парные кавычки и комментарии не поддерживаются в Zabbix e-mail)
SMTP helo Укажите корректное значение SMTP helo, обычно имя домена.
Если это поле не заполнено, будет отправляться доменное имя e-mail (т.е. указанное после @ в поле Email). Если невозможно извлечь доменное имя, в журнал будет записано предупреждение уровня отладки и имя узла сети сервера будет отправляться как домен для команды HELO.
Это поле доступно, если в качестве поставщика услуг электронной почты выбрано Generic SMTP.
Безопасность подключения Выберите уровень безопасности подключения:
Нет - не использовать опцию CURLOPT_USE_SSL
STARTTLS - использовать опцию CURLOPT_USE_SSL со значением CURLUSESSL_ALL
SSL/TLS - использование CURLOPT_USE_SSL опционально
Проверка SSL узла Отметьте для верификации SSL сертификата SMTP сервера.
Для верификации сертификата значение параметра "SSLCALocation" конфигурации сервера должно быть помещено в CURLOPT_CAPATH.
Этот параметр использует cURL опцию CURLOPT_SSL_VERIFYPEER.
Проверка SSL узла сети Отметьте для удостоверения, что поле Common Name или поле Subject Alternate Name сертификата SMTP сервера совпадают.
Этот параметр использует cURL опцию CURLOPT_SSL_VERIFYHOST.
Аутентификация Выберите уровень аутентификации:
Нет - опции cURL не указываются
(начиная с 3.4.2) Имя пользователя и пароль - означает "AUTH=*", оставляя выбор механизма аутентификации библиотеке cURL
(до 3.4.2) Нормальный пароль - CURLOPT_LOGIN_OPTIONS задается значением "AUTH=PLAIN"
Имя пользователя Имя пользователя для использования в аутентификации.
Этот параметр задает значение CURLOPT_USERNAME.
Пароль Пароль для использования в аутентификации.
Этот параметр задает значение CURLOPT_PASSWORD.
Формат сообщения Выберите формат сообщения:
HTML - отправлять как HTML
Простой текст - отправлять как простой текст

Чтобы сделать опции SMTP аутентификации доступными, Zabbix сервер необходимо скомпилировать с опцией компиляции --with-libcurl (с cURL 7.20.0 или выше) и использовать пакеты libcurl-full в ходе выполнения.

Смотрите также общие параметры способов оповещений для получения подробной информации о настройке сообщений по умолчанию и опциях обработки оповещений.

Проверка способа оповещения

Чтобы проверить корректность работы способа оповещения по e-mail с заданными настройками:

  • Найдите соответствующий e-mail в списке способов оповещений.
  • Нажмите Тест в последней колонке (отроется окно проверки).
  • Введите в поле Отправлять на адрес получателя, укажите текст сообщения и, если необходимо, тему.
  • Нажмите Тест для отправки тестового сообщения.

В этом же окне появится сообщение об успешной или неуспешной отправке:

Оповещение пользователей

После того как e-mail способ оповещения настроен, перейдите в раздел Пользователи → Пользователи и измените профиль пользователя, назначьте оповещение по e-mail этому пользователю. Шаги по настройке оповещений пользователей, общие для всех способов оповещений, описаны на странице Способов оповещений.